Understanding the Core Gameplay Loop
The central premise of the chicken road app is deceivingly simple, involving a single objective: guide a chicken safely across a busy road filled with varying traffic patterns. Players accomplish this by tapping the screen to make the chicken jump to another lane. However, mastering the timing is crucial. Vehicles travel at varying speeds and intervals, demanding precise timing and quick decision-making. The further you progress, the more challenging it becomes, presenting faster traffic, altered lane arrangements, and even unexpected obstacles.

Monetization Strategies and Ethical Considerations
Like many mobile games, the chicken road app often employs various monetization strategies to support its continued development. Common methods include in-app purchases, advertising, and optionally subscriptions. Players may be offered the ability to purchase in-game currency to acquire power-ups or unlock cosmetic items. Advertising often comes in the form of interstitial ads shown between game sessions or rewarded video ads that players can view in exchange for in-game benefits. However, striking a balance between monetization and player experience is vital.
Maintaining a Fair and Enjoyable Experience
The most successful mobile games implement monetization tactics in a manner that does not detract from the core gameplay. Overly aggressive advertising or requiring substantial financial investment to progress can lead to player frustration and ultimately drive players away. Offering a genuinely enjoyable experience, even for free players, encourages long-term engagement and makes players more willing to support the game through voluntary purchases. A balanced approach—one that rewards dedication and provides optional avenues for accelerated progress—ensures both the game’s financial viability and positive player reception.
